Bug when editing a person

classic Classic list List threaded Threaded
2 messages Options
Reply | Threaded
Open this post in threaded view
|

Bug when editing a person

Anton Huber
Hello,
a few minutes ago I added a few persons to my database. suddenly when I
click on the "add" button this message was showed:
Bei GRAMPS trat ein interner Fehler auf.
Bitte kopieren Sie die Nachricht und melden Sie den Fehler unter
http://sourceforge.net/projects/gramps oder schicken Sie eine
E-Mail an [hidden email]

GRAMPS : 2.0.9-0.CVS20051125
LANG : de_DE.UTF-8
LANGUAGE : de_DE:de:en_GB:en
Python : 2.4.2 final
GTK : 2.8.6
PyGTK : 2.8.1
OS : Debian testing/unstable

Traceback (most recent call last):
  File "/usr/local/share/gramps/FamilyView.py", line 758, in
add_child_clicked
    self.new_child_after_edit)
  File "/usr/local/share/gramps/EditPerson.py", line 132, in __init__
    self.build_pdmap()
  File "/usr/local/share/gramps/EditPerson.py", line 521, in build_pdmap
    cursor = self.db.get_place_cursor()
  File "/usr/local/share/gramps/GrampsBSDDB.py", line 104, in
get_place_cursor
    return GrampsBSDDBCursor(self.place_map)
  File "/usr/local/share/gramps/GrampsBSDDB.py", line 61, in __init__
    self.cursor = source.cursor()
  File "/usr/lib/python2.4/bsddb/dbshelve.py", line 186, in cursor
    c = DBShelfCursor(self.db.cursor(txn, flags))
DBRunRecoveryError: (-30977, 'DB_RUNRECOVERY: Fatal error, run database
recovery -- PANIC: fatal region error detected; run recovery')


Best regards,

Anton



-------------------------------------------------------
This SF.net email is sponsored by: Splunk Inc. Do you grep through log files
for problems?  Stop!  Download the new AJAX search engine that makes
searching your log files as easy as surfing the  web.  DOWNLOAD SPLUNK!
http://ads.osdn.com/?ad_id=7637&alloc_id=16865&op=click
_______________________________________________
Gramps-devel mailing list
[hidden email]
https://lists.sourceforge.net/lists/listinfo/gramps-devel
Reply | Threaded
Open this post in threaded view
|

Re: Bug when editing a person

Alex Roitman
Anton,

On Sat, 2005-11-26 at 09:22 +0100, Anton Huber wrote:
>   File "/usr/lib/python2.4/bsddb/dbshelve.py", line 186, in cursor
>     c = DBShelfCursor(self.db.cursor(txn, flags))
> DBRunRecoveryError: (-30977, 'DB_RUNRECOVERY: Fatal error, run database
> recovery -- PANIC: fatal region error detected; run recovery')

Is it possible that you have filesystem errors or hard drive problems?
This message hints at the low-level file corruption. Normal operation
(no crashes, power outages, etc) should not lead to these things.

I would try checking the filesystem (fsck for your fs type, but
please be careful, most likely you want to unmount/remount ro
before checking/repairing) and the hard drive.

Alex

--
Alexander Roitman   http://www.gramps-project.org

signature.asc (196 bytes) Download Attachment